It wakes at 01:15 local time, enumerates pending partitions, and dispatches backfill jobs in priority order. If a run fails, it retries twice before paging the on-call; do not manually requeue partitions while a retry window is open, as this causes duplicate writes. Logs land in the standard aggregator under the nightscale namespace. Before troubleshooting anything, confirm the service is running with the expected settings. The current configuration values are shown below.

deployment values, hadug-tagag:
[ruswyn]
port = 9300
team = sildor
host = ruswyn.paliqtech.internal
region = east-2
access_code = ac_dccf87
timeout_ms = 5000

TICKET-9931: Payments vault sealed; idempotency key store unreachable. Retries on the Copperfin gateway are generating duplicate charge attempts because key lookups fail closed. Temporary mitigation: retry queue paused since 06:40. Unsealing needs the recovery path since Jorun's hardware token is in the sealed drawer. Flagging for the sync: we need sign-off before using it. The vault recovery passphrase follows below.

unlock words, bafof-kawef: soreth-nordor-belwyn-gorvan-julael-belys

## Service Account: Font Vendoring

Third-party fonts for the Briarhook UI are vendored through the Typecask fetch job, never downloaded at build time. The job runs nightly under the `font-vendor` service account. Do not reuse this account for anything else. If you need to run the fetch manually, authenticate to the Typecask mirror with the key below.

app token of fajop-fahif = qvz4-AnML

**Ticket: FormulaBox sandbox vault locked**

Hey, while reviewing the sandbox changes for user-supplied formulas in Quillgrid, I got locked out of the secrets vault that holds the evaluator signing key. The sandbox PR can't merge until we re-seal it. Tavi confirmed the rotation script works, so unlocking is safe. The recovery passphrase for the vault follows below.

vault phrase of tajef-faduf = casox-ralius-julir